Does RTP differ between mobile and desktop?

RTP can vary based on the specific game rather than the platform. Generally, mobile games have similar RTP percentages as their desktop counterparts. However, you might find that certain high-RTP games are primarily available on desktop. For example, a slot machine might have an RTP of 96% on desktop but might be slightly lower on mobile at 95%. Always check the specifics before you start playing.

Common Myths about Mobile vs Desktop Gaming

  • Myth 1: Mobile games have lower RTP than desktop games.
  • Truth: RTP is determined by the game itself, not the platform.
  • Myth 2: Bonuses are always better on desktop.
  • Truth: While some promotions favour desktop, mobile casinos often have their own exclusive bonuses.
  • Myth 3: Mobile gaming limits your gaming experience.
  • Truth: Many mobile games offer a similar experience to desktop, although the interface might differ.
